''' Problem Statement: If we list all the natural numbers below 10 that are multiples of 3 or 5, we get 3,5,6 and 9. The sum of these multiples is 23. Find the sum of all the multiples of 3 or 5 below N. ''' ''' This solution is based on the pattern that the successive numbers in the series follow: 0+3,+2,+1,+3,+1,+2,+3. ''' from __future__ import print_function try: raw_input # Python 2 except NameError: raw_input = input # Python 3 n = int(raw_input().strip()) sum=0 num=0 while(1): num+=3 if(num>=n): break sum+=num num+=2 if(num>=n): break sum+=num num+=1 if(num>=n): break sum+=num num+=3 if(num>=n): break sum+=num num+=1 if(num>=n): break sum+=num num+=2 if(num>=n): break sum+=num num+=3 if(num>=n): break sum+=num print(sum);
